Output 8ec0745277a630104d8f861d12f4a280da3b1f606b1fd4e641312d0d17d55c4b:1

value
25589420
script pubkey
OP_0 OP_PUSHBYTES_20 0b5208ffe36ed10118037e34a7e4af817e786e15
address
tb1qpdfq3llrdmgszxqr0c620e90s9l8sms4v7n09g
transaction
8ec0745277a630104d8f861d12f4a280da3b1f606b1fd4e641312d0d17d55c4b
confirmations
111623
spent
true